Gentoo Archives: gentoo-commits

From: "Michał Górny" <mgorny@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: x11-terms/guake/
Date: Sun, 09 Feb 2020 16:47:15
Message-Id: 1581266813.0de04f9324dd2b15888a38325b573ae2d3f92dd1.mgorny@gentoo
1 commit: 0de04f9324dd2b15888a38325b573ae2d3f92dd1
2 Author: Michał Górny <mgorny <AT> gentoo <DOT> org>
3 AuthorDate: Sat Feb 8 07:01:16 2020 +0000
4 Commit: Michał Górny <mgorny <AT> gentoo <DOT> org>
5 CommitDate: Sun Feb 9 16:46:53 2020 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=0de04f93
7
8 x11-terms/guake: Switch to PYTHON_MULTI_USEDEP API
9
10 Signed-off-by: Michał Górny <mgorny <AT> gentoo.org>
11
12 x11-terms/guake/{guake-3.3.2.ebuild => guake-3.3.2-r1.ebuild} | 11 ++++++-----
13 x11-terms/guake/guake-3.4.0-r1.ebuild | 11 ++++++-----
14 x11-terms/guake/guake-3.6.1-r1.ebuild | 11 ++++++-----
15 x11-terms/guake/{guake-3.6.3.ebuild => guake-3.6.3-r1.ebuild} | 11 ++++++-----
16 x11-terms/guake/guake-9999.ebuild | 11 ++++++-----
17 5 files changed, 30 insertions(+), 25 deletions(-)
18
19 diff --git a/x11-terms/guake/guake-3.3.2.ebuild b/x11-terms/guake/guake-3.3.2-r1.ebuild
20 similarity index 84%
21 rename from x11-terms/guake/guake-3.3.2.ebuild
22 rename to x11-terms/guake/guake-3.3.2-r1.ebuild
23 index 1e1f6615a60..1426b793e68 100644
24 --- a/x11-terms/guake/guake-3.3.2.ebuild
25 +++ b/x11-terms/guake/guake-3.3.2-r1.ebuild
26 @@ -18,17 +18,18 @@ IUSE="utempter"
27
28 RDEPEND="
29 dev-libs/keybinder:3
30 - dev-python/dbus-python[${PYTHON_USEDEP}]
31 - dev-python/pbr[${PYTHON_USEDEP}]
32 - dev-python/pycairo[${PYTHON_USEDEP}]
33 - dev-python/pygobject:3[${PYTHON_USEDEP}]
34 + $(python_gen_cond_dep '
35 + dev-python/dbus-python[${PYTHON_MULTI_USEDEP}]
36 + dev-python/pbr[${PYTHON_MULTI_USEDEP}]
37 + dev-python/pycairo[${PYTHON_MULTI_USEDEP}]
38 + dev-python/pygobject:3[${PYTHON_MULTI_USEDEP}]
39 + ')
40 x11-libs/libnotify
41 x11-libs/vte:2.91
42 utempter? ( sys-libs/libutempter )
43 "
44 DEPEND="
45 ${RDEPEND}
46 - dev-python/setuptools[${PYTHON_USEDEP}]
47 gnome-base/gsettings-desktop-schemas
48 sys-devel/gettext
49 sys-devel/make
50
51 diff --git a/x11-terms/guake/guake-3.4.0-r1.ebuild b/x11-terms/guake/guake-3.4.0-r1.ebuild
52 index f4c8848b35d..204a40fe8f3 100644
53 --- a/x11-terms/guake/guake-3.4.0-r1.ebuild
54 +++ b/x11-terms/guake/guake-3.4.0-r1.ebuild
55 @@ -19,17 +19,18 @@ IUSE="utempter"
56 RDEPEND="
57 dev-libs/glib
58 dev-libs/keybinder:3[introspection]
59 - dev-python/dbus-python[${PYTHON_USEDEP}]
60 - dev-python/pbr[${PYTHON_USEDEP}]
61 - dev-python/pycairo[${PYTHON_USEDEP}]
62 - dev-python/pygobject:3[${PYTHON_USEDEP}]
63 + $(python_gen_cond_dep '
64 + dev-python/dbus-python[${PYTHON_MULTI_USEDEP}]
65 + dev-python/pbr[${PYTHON_MULTI_USEDEP}]
66 + dev-python/pycairo[${PYTHON_MULTI_USEDEP}]
67 + dev-python/pygobject:3[${PYTHON_MULTI_USEDEP}]
68 + ')
69 x11-libs/libnotify[introspection]
70 x11-libs/vte:2.91[introspection]
71 utempter? ( sys-libs/libutempter )
72 "
73 DEPEND="
74 ${RDEPEND}
75 - dev-python/setuptools[${PYTHON_USEDEP}]
76 gnome-base/gsettings-desktop-schemas
77 sys-devel/gettext
78 sys-devel/make
79
80 diff --git a/x11-terms/guake/guake-3.6.1-r1.ebuild b/x11-terms/guake/guake-3.6.1-r1.ebuild
81 index 240b059d9fc..9b8a6018770 100644
82 --- a/x11-terms/guake/guake-3.6.1-r1.ebuild
83 +++ b/x11-terms/guake/guake-3.6.1-r1.ebuild
84 @@ -19,10 +19,12 @@ IUSE="utempter"
85 RDEPEND="
86 dev-libs/glib
87 dev-libs/keybinder:3[introspection]
88 - dev-python/dbus-python[${PYTHON_USEDEP}]
89 - dev-python/pbr[${PYTHON_USEDEP}]
90 - dev-python/pycairo[${PYTHON_USEDEP}]
91 - dev-python/pygobject:3[${PYTHON_USEDEP}]
92 + $(python_gen_cond_dep '
93 + dev-python/dbus-python[${PYTHON_MULTI_USEDEP}]
94 + dev-python/pbr[${PYTHON_MULTI_USEDEP}]
95 + dev-python/pycairo[${PYTHON_MULTI_USEDEP}]
96 + dev-python/pygobject:3[${PYTHON_MULTI_USEDEP}]
97 + ')
98 x11-libs/libnotify[introspection]
99 x11-libs/libwnck:3[introspection]
100 x11-libs/vte:2.91[introspection]
101 @@ -30,7 +32,6 @@ RDEPEND="
102 "
103 DEPEND="
104 ${RDEPEND}
105 - dev-python/setuptools[${PYTHON_USEDEP}]
106 gnome-base/gsettings-desktop-schemas
107 sys-devel/gettext
108 sys-devel/make
109
110 diff --git a/x11-terms/guake/guake-3.6.3.ebuild b/x11-terms/guake/guake-3.6.3-r1.ebuild
111 similarity index 87%
112 rename from x11-terms/guake/guake-3.6.3.ebuild
113 rename to x11-terms/guake/guake-3.6.3-r1.ebuild
114 index fc373929f91..ccfa02f3d12 100644
115 --- a/x11-terms/guake/guake-3.6.3.ebuild
116 +++ b/x11-terms/guake/guake-3.6.3-r1.ebuild
117 @@ -19,10 +19,12 @@ IUSE="utempter"
118 RDEPEND="
119 dev-libs/glib
120 dev-libs/keybinder:3[introspection]
121 - dev-python/dbus-python[${PYTHON_USEDEP}]
122 - dev-python/pbr[${PYTHON_USEDEP}]
123 - dev-python/pycairo[${PYTHON_USEDEP}]
124 - dev-python/pygobject:3[${PYTHON_USEDEP}]
125 + $(python_gen_cond_dep '
126 + dev-python/dbus-python[${PYTHON_MULTI_USEDEP}]
127 + dev-python/pbr[${PYTHON_MULTI_USEDEP}]
128 + dev-python/pycairo[${PYTHON_MULTI_USEDEP}]
129 + dev-python/pygobject:3[${PYTHON_MULTI_USEDEP}]
130 + ')
131 x11-libs/libnotify[introspection]
132 x11-libs/libwnck:3[introspection]
133 x11-libs/vte:2.91[introspection]
134 @@ -30,7 +32,6 @@ RDEPEND="
135 "
136 DEPEND="
137 ${RDEPEND}
138 - dev-python/setuptools[${PYTHON_USEDEP}]
139 gnome-base/gsettings-desktop-schemas
140 sys-devel/gettext
141 sys-devel/make
142
143 diff --git a/x11-terms/guake/guake-9999.ebuild b/x11-terms/guake/guake-9999.ebuild
144 index e76390e51bc..d062cfbe9bb 100644
145 --- a/x11-terms/guake/guake-9999.ebuild
146 +++ b/x11-terms/guake/guake-9999.ebuild
147 @@ -19,10 +19,12 @@ IUSE="utempter"
148 RDEPEND="
149 dev-libs/glib
150 dev-libs/keybinder:3[introspection]
151 - dev-python/dbus-python[${PYTHON_USEDEP}]
152 - dev-python/pbr[${PYTHON_USEDEP}]
153 - dev-python/pycairo[${PYTHON_USEDEP}]
154 - dev-python/pygobject:3[${PYTHON_USEDEP}]
155 + $(python_gen_cond_dep '
156 + dev-python/dbus-python[${PYTHON_MULTI_USEDEP}]
157 + dev-python/pbr[${PYTHON_MULTI_USEDEP}]
158 + dev-python/pycairo[${PYTHON_MULTI_USEDEP}]
159 + dev-python/pygobject:3[${PYTHON_MULTI_USEDEP}]
160 + ')
161 x11-libs/libnotify[introspection]
162 x11-libs/libwnck:3[introspection]
163 x11-libs/vte:2.91[introspection]
164 @@ -30,7 +32,6 @@ RDEPEND="
165 "
166 DEPEND="
167 ${RDEPEND}
168 - dev-python/setuptools[${PYTHON_USEDEP}]
169 gnome-base/gsettings-desktop-schemas
170 sys-devel/gettext
171 sys-devel/make